Output 586c9b1e224b8cc631f7b54f02611183687c1dfdb068ca731752c944fe26a0ed:21

value
2650
script pubkey
OP_HASH160 OP_PUSHBYTES_20 137dc3ccfa82915ffdaa4afce4a863cb9f2c41e1 OP_EQUAL
address
D6vA3CS8jNnScGgLNBxQh7bbUFkgnobdha
transaction
586c9b1e224b8cc631f7b54f02611183687c1dfdb068ca731752c944fe26a0ed
spent
true